I recently purchased a 75/2.5 Summarit-M and was surprised at the lack of lens hoods (#12460) available. For those of you in similar circumstances what, if any, substitutes do you use?

Hello Bob,

Congratulation on your choice of this very nice 75mm that I was surprise of it's good rendering.

At first I wanted 2.4/75mm (for the 70cm MFD in place of 90cm of the 2.5/75), but the 2.4 never came as sh.

The seller told me that hood for this Summarit-M 2.5/75 or 2.5/35/50 was an option, and the ex-owner never had the hood.

 

Never mind, I do have some E46 screw-in hoods that fit nicely the 75mm.

With time as I use colored filters and unscrew/screw-in the hood/filter was not so practical, I just use the lens without hood.

So I suggest that you use this 75mm without hood at first then if need be find E46 noname screw-in hood (most lengths will do, no vignetting in my case with 1.5cm to 3.5cm long hoods).
